Tough and Crafty Mongolian Wolves

Mongolian wolves are like a special kind of gray wolf, and they’ve got some amazing skills that help them survive in Mongolia’s super tough land and crazy weather.

With a dense, silvery-grey coat designed to withstand the brutal winters and arid summers of the region, they are perfectly camouflaged amidst the rocky slopes and vast plains.

Myths and Legends

In Mongolia, wolves aren’t just interesting animals; they’re like cultural superheroes. People there see them as symbols of strength, toughness, and the nomadic way of life that’s been going strong for ages. It’s like they’re part of the story of the land itself.

pexels pixabay 247583 1

In Mongolian mythology, wolves are believed to possess supernatural powers. In Mongolian beliefs, wolves are like protectors, looking after the spirits of those who’ve passed away, making sure they have a safe trip to the afterlife.

It’s a way of showing how closely connected the Mongolian folks feel to nature and how it’s taken care of them for a long, long time.

– Does Mongolia have wolves?

Yes, Mongolia is home to a significant population of wolves. The gray wolf (Canis lupus) is the most common species of wolf found in Mongolia. Wolves inhabit various regions throughout the country, including the steppes, mountains, and forests.

– What does the Mongolian wolf symbolize?

In Mongolian culture, the wolf is often seen as a symbol of strength, freedom, and independence.

It holds a prominent place in Mongolian folklore and nomadic traditions. The wolf is admired for its hunting prowess and adaptability to the harsh Mongolian landscapes.
